Here are my suggestions for TR trips. Some of this depends upon where you live (that is, if you live close, it won't be much of a thrill):
1) Lake Tahoe: But make sure to go in either summer or winter. Fall is cold and without snow -- not a good combination.
2) San Diego: But keep in mind that it's NOT close to the airport (like 45 miles), and is not close to ANYTHING of interest. Still, you will be in southern CA, and both San Diego and Anaheim are a reasonable drive away. This is the only CET property in California.
3) Atlantic City: Stay at Caesar's, far and away the best property there. Also a good place to go if you would like to go elsewhere in the northeast, such as NYC, Philadelphia, Washington DC, or even Boston. Remember that you can fly back from a different airport.
4) Las Vegas: But of course, don't bother with this being your trip if you live in California.
5) New Orleans: Interesting place to visit. The Grand Biloxi (another CET hotel) is just 90 miles to the east, and can be an interesting small trip, as well. If you go to New Orleans, be sure to do a "swamp tour", though make sure to bring a jacket if you go in the winter. Harrah's New Orleans is one of the nicer CET properties, and it's got a great location near the French Quarter.
6) Windsor: This is in Canada, and right across from Detroit. About 230 miles from Niagara Falls, if you are interested in going there.
